statchute.xyz
5 Subscribers
5982 Views
18 Videos
Gaming
#18079
Subscriber Rank
#17206
View Rank
#15670
Video Rank
0%
Subs in the last 30 days
41 -4.7%
Views in the last 30 days
Videos in the last 30 days